Comprehensive Guide to Orthotic Prescription
What is the Prescription for Orthotic Device?
The Prescription for Orthotic Device is a fundamental healthcare document used to acquire necessary orthotic devices. It serves as a formal request for these devices based on medical necessity, which is a critical component in patient care. Understanding terms such as "orthotic devices" is vital, as they refer to specialized supports designed to correct or accommodate physical abnormalities.
This document includes fillable fields essential for accurate processing and requires a physician's signature to validate the medical necessity of the prescribed device. The orthotic prescription form is crucial in ensuring patients receive the appropriate care they need.
Purpose and Benefits of the Prescription for Orthotic Device
Obtaining a prescription for orthotic devices is essential for multiple reasons. Firstly, it provides a clear directive for healthcare providers on the necessary treatments a patient requires, reinforcing the importance of professional medical guidance. Secondly, it plays a significant role in insurance claims, ensuring that patients can receive coverage for these often-expensive devices.
The benefits extend to various stakeholders:
-
Patients receive tailored treatments addressing their specific conditions.
-
Healthcare providers have documented proof of the medical necessity, helping defend against potential audits.
-
Health insurers can process claims more efficiently with proper documentation.

Who Needs the Prescription for Orthotic Device?
This prescription is primarily utilized by patients requiring orthotic devices, such as ankle-foot orthoses (AFO), and the physicians who assess their needs. Specific conditions that may necessitate an orthotic device include neurological disorders, musculoskeletal issues, and other physical impairments.
Understanding the eligibility criteria is vital; generally, any patient experiencing mobility challenges or requiring aligned support to function effectively may benefit from these devices.

Who is eligible to use the Prescription for Orthotic Device form?
This form can be used by licensed healthcare providers, including physicians and therapists, to prescribe orthotic devices for patients as per medical necessity.
What supporting documents are needed with this form?
Typically, a diagnosis and medical necessity documentation must accompany the Prescription for Orthotic Device to justify the need for orthotic services.
